The mainframe continues to be a vital system of file, nonetheless the pace at which companies function and the complexities of a hybrid IT infrastructure are rising.
Recognized for its safety and reliability, the mainframe is a vital piece of know-how that performs a central position within the on a regular basis operations of among the world’s largest organizations, spanning industries corresponding to authorities, finance, and healthcare.
Though it has the potential to course of 30 billion enterprise transactions each day, the mainframe has a fame of being outdated and cumbersome, as a result of it has been round for greater than 50 years.
Organizations are actually more and more exploring open-source software program (OSS) to assist bridge the divide between fashionable purposes and the mainframe.
“Most frequently we see modern applied sciences like open-source software program options tied to cloud-based merchandise, main mainframe-dependent companies to consider they will’t efficiently implement a lot of these applied sciences into their operations,” says Phil Buckellew, president of infrastructure modernization at Rocket Software program. “However that assumption will not be true.”
He says the introduction of OSS to mainframe infrastructure and the flexibility to seamlessly implement modern processes won’t solely enhance product growth and pace time to market however will even open the mainframe to a brand new host of builders who will increase the subsequent wave of innovation.
“Open-source options give mainframe groups entry to the collaboration and responsiveness capabilities they should proceed their modernization journeys,” he provides.
Mounting Mainframe Upkeep Challenges
Bud Broomhead, CEO at Viakoo, a supplier of automated IoT cyber hygiene, says among the many key challenges going through organizations and their mainframe infrastructure embrace sustaining operations inside an older compute mannequin, guaranteeing the safety of operations, and having help workers educated correctly.
“In some unspecified time in the future, rehosting such methods will make financial sense, or perhaps pressured by parts going end-of-life,” he explains. “It is a comparable dilemma as confronted by operators of IoT/OT gadgets, the place the purposeful lifetime of the merchandise might be prolonged by way of new adaptors or interfaces, however nonetheless should face a real end-of-life due to help and safety considerations.”
He says open supply might help by giving a vital “start line” to develop middleware and different software program wanted for the system to carry out its capabilities and interoperate with newer compute environments.
“The open-source group probably offers confirmed beginning factors and skill to customise from there,” Broomhead provides.
Open Supply Brings Modernization Advantages
The arguments for OSS on the mainframe are in lots of circumstances the identical as for OSS on another platform — extra accessible, typically safer, simpler to develop.
“These arguments are from the identical growth groups who push for OSS elsewhere within the atmosphere,” says Mike Parkin, senior technical engineer at Vulcan Cyber. “The foremost variations are when the implementation is restricted to the mainframe atmosphere.”
He factors out lots of the similar benefits for OSS apply right here as properly, however the distinction is that it’s now the staff who handles the mainframe itself making the case.
Parkin provides there was a pattern to make use of mainframe platforms for virtualization, primarily changing a rack of commodity class servers with a single Huge Iron machine that may do the job extra effectively and successfully. “These are ultimate use circumstances for open-source software program at a number of ranges, from the visitor working methods to the appliance layers,” he says.
Boris Cipot, senior safety engineer at Synopsys Software program Integrity Group, a supplier of built-in software program options, agrees that open supply can deliver brisker and higher integrations into right this moment’s working processes and instruments, and allow corporations to give attention to their work and never re-create current software program performance.
“If we discuss value, this can be a relative viewpoint,” he says. “Some will say that open supply doesn’t value a factor, which is sadly not true, as there are prices of operating these working methods and educating your workers to make use of them correctly and securely.”
He says it comes all the way down to the purpose the place the group has issues.
“Whether it is legacy, you must modernize; then, it’s IT that must argue what the utilization of an open-source mainframe working system and purposes would deliver to the desk as advantages and likewise prices of implementing and educating workers,” he says.
Safety may chip in, as legacy methods will seemingly trigger all types of points with unpatched safety holes and unsecure communication protocols that have to be used.
“If you’re going into the course of DevOps, that staff may make a case on distributed architectures or mainframes with newer integration capabilities like APIs,” Cipot provides. “Once more, it actually is dependent upon the place the largest difficulty is surfacing.”
Safety Considerations Take Middle Stage
Buckellew notes one of many predominant OSS safety considerations is across the utility growth and supply to and from the mainframe. Moreover, many organizations are nervous that if there are vulnerabilities present in open-source packages, that it’ll take a very long time to get fixes.
“This danger might be eradicated if the organizations are working with respected software program corporations that deal with the ports and may make fixes to packages in time to mitigate safety dangers,” he says.
Parkin says a lot of the safety considerations with OSS are frequent no matter what platform they’re operating on. “Even on the deeper ranges the place the variations between a mainframe and commodity platforms matter, the considerations with open-source software program are the identical that any developer faces,” he says.
That requires use of industry-standard greatest practices for safe coding and contemplating any distinctive necessities of the platform.
Cipot says one factor that everybody should contemplate is that OSS is probably going already (or will quickly be) carried out in your organization, in a single kind or one other, and also you have to be ready to care for it.
“This implies it’s essential to catalog the open-source software program you might be utilizing and observe its growth so you’ll be able to mitigate any safety points that come up,” he says.
As was the case with Log4J final December, corporations that have been ready for the difficulty have been those that not solely knew they have been utilizing that particular open-source software program element however have been additionally educated about tips on how to deal with the scenario of a safety gap in affected methods.
“It’s all about maturity of utilizing open-source software program,” Cipot says.
What to Learn Subsequent:
When to Justify a Legacy Improve